Bret Swanson | Prep Hoops Scout
Parker just brings TOUGHNESS to the floor for the Falcons and Head Coach Ed Scott. Chris does his best work around the paint area while cleaning up on the glass at times. He brings a great nose for the ball and a willingness to work down low on the block at times while defending a bigger post player. Parker is a TWEENER on the floor and really thrives from 8-10 feet to the basket.

Parker was a BEAST all day long around the paint. Chris at times left a few buckets on the table that’s for sure. Parker finished with 15 points and 14 rebounds according to my unofficial stats. Chris played extremely aggressive on the glass and inside the paint. He has really filled out his body and the weight room has been good to him these past few years.
What position will he be at the next level? One thing you sure don’t have to worry about with Parker is that he brings GREAT EFFORT every time he touches the floor.

Parker was out for the month of July from what I saw not seeing him play anywhere. Chris will take over the reins this season for the Falcons with Collin Murray Boyles headed out west.
Chris is a physical young man who really knows how to use his body to score the ball around the cup. He will play for a new Head Coach in Ed Scott this coming season.
